Transaction 223583d3151ad828e4f26631d55bf01c392b679a9b76a13b9fa065172547daa4
1 Input
1 Output
-
223583d3151ad828e4f26631d55bf01c392b679a9b76a13b9fa065172547daa4:0
- value
- 514362
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76703d2a79fa0aaa29695a016eec6b53486472fe OP_EQUAL
- address
- 3CVG7gEbyNKxWuyJECxm1XqzSB8bx9mnxD